Concerning the Mercer trade. The C's also have the option
in 2001 to take one of the choices Denver has acquired
via past trades. So, if Nuggets make the playoffs next
season -- a possibility -- and their pick is too low, the
C's could opt to take either Phoenix or Cleveland's
choice, since Denver is in possession of those two picks
from previous deals.
